Understanding the type of chill water system you need is the first step. There are two primary types of portable water chillers:
Closed-loop systems: Ideal for systems requiring a constant temperature and minimal energy loss. These systems circulate water within a closed circuit, offering enhanced control.
Open-loop systems: More suitable for applications where water quality is not a primary concern. These systems draw in water and subsequently discharge it after use, which may lead to water wastage.
Choosing the appropriate system helps prevent issues like overheating or inefficient cooling, directly affecting overall productivity.
The cooling capacity of a portable water chiller is crucial for meeting your specific needs. It is usually measured in tons or kilowatts. Factors to consider include:
Application requirements: Assess the heat load generated by your process. It’s essential to match the chiller’s capacity with the heat load requirements to avoid under- or over-cooling.
Flow rate: Ensure the chiller can deliver an adequate flow rate to keep your equipment running efficiently.
Temperature differential: Understand the temperature difference between the inlet and outlet water. A larger differential may indicate a higher cooling capacity but also higher energy consumption.
Since these units are meant to be portable, consider the following features for ease of movement:
Wheels or casters: Ensure your model has sturdy wheels that can handle industrial terrain.
Size and weight: Check the dimensions and weight of the chiller. Compact and lightweight models are easier to maneuver.
Power supply: Verify that the chiller can be easily powered in multiple locations. Some models may require specific voltages or phases.
As these chillers will be in industrial settings, robustness is a keyfactor:
Material: Look for units constructed from high-quality materials that resist corrosion, such as stainless steel or reinforced plastic.

Warranty: The warranty terms can provide insights into the manufacturer's confidence in their product's durability. Typically, a longer warranty indicates a more robust design.
Maintenance needs: Investigate how easy it is to maintain the chiller. Units that require frequent maintenance can lead to increased downtime.
Energy efficiency should be a priority when selecting portable water chillers industrial, as it translates directly into cost savings. Look for the following:
Energy Star rating: Check for certifications like Energy Star, which indicate a model's efficiency.
Variable-speed compressors: These compressors adjust their capacity based on cooling demand, reducing energy consumption significantly.
Heat reclaim options: Some units offer the ability to recover and reuse waste heat, further enhancing their energy efficiency.
